The taste of this pasta was amazing.
I used penne instead of shells and I didn't bake it immediately. I prepared it one day ahead and then baked it on serving day covered with foil at 375 degrees F for about 20 minutes then uncovered for another 10 to melt the cheese on top. The taste was like what you'd find at a gourmet restaurant.
Don't leave out the 10-12 fresh basil leaves - they really add that little extra to this dish. I also added mushrooms to the onion saute and made my own pesto rather than use storebought.
i will definitely make this again and again.

instructions were great, down to the chopping details, except for on sequencing to keep the actual pasta warm; after broiling, i had to leave it in the oven on bake to actually heat the pasta again. it tasted pretty good, though. i doubled the ricotta and added some extra Italian seasoning to the sauce to provide more flavor. i could've doubled the garlic and onion, too for better results.
